Sash Window Repairs It is worth thinking about window renovation if you have wooden sash windows. The cost of window restoration is less than replacing them and could extend their life by several years. It also helps to conserve energy and is eco-friendly. It is essential to repair any areas of damage and prepare the surface to be painted. This includes removing rust and deep losses, and then filling these areas with wood hardener. Draught proofing is a fantastic method to limit the amount of air that leaks through your sash windows. It can dramatically reduce the loss of heat and noise and help you save money on your energy costs. It's an easy and inexpensive solution, which doesn't change the appearance of your home. Many homeowners with sash windows think about replacing them. This isn't a good option for period homes. Not only are uPVC windows costly and costly, but they damage the character of your home. Use a draught-proofing system to keep warmth in and cold out. The draught-proofing solution will fit in the existing sash windows without causing damage. It will block draughts and reduce heat loss, noise pollution and preserve your original features. If a window is cloudy glass, it may be due to the seal inside the glass breaking down. This could cause moisture to get into the room and can be a problem for many homeowners. Some companies will claim that this can be fixed by drilling a hole into the glass and sucking out the moisture, however, this isn't effective, and it can cause damage to the frame of the window. Wood windows made of sturdy old-growth woods can last centuries if properly maintained and restored. However, the National Park Service's Preservation Brief 9: The Repair of Historic Wooden Windows recommends replacing a deteriorated component like a muntin, or sill, and not the entire window. Restoration experts can maintain the appearance of a historical building, while avoiding unnecessary replacements.
